Does your business need DO insurance?

On Behalf of | Apr 8, 2024 | Business Insurance

If you operate a business, understanding the role of officer and director professional liability insurance is important.

The complexities of operating a business can expose a company’s directors and officers to numerous risks. Decisions they make, even with the best intentions, can lead to legal challenges. Without D&O insurance, personal assets might be at risk, as legal costs can quickly accumulate.

What is D&O insurance?

D&O Insurance can financially protect your company’s directors and officers if someone sues them for alleged wrongful acts while managing the company. If they face legal issues due to corporate actions, a D&O policy can cover losses, fees and other costs associated with defending against claims. Various stakeholders, such as employees, customers, suppliers and investors, can make these claims.

Claims often allege wrongful acts by the company’s management. Wrongful acts may include errors, omissions, misleading statements, neglect or breach of duties. Insurance does not cover criminal activity or acts that involve personal profiting in violation of responsibilities to the corporation.

What are the benefits?

D&O insurance allows you to protect the personal assets of the people who help run your business. It shields directors and officers from financial loss, building peace of mind, confidence and trust among those who manage and operate the company.

Attracting and retaining top talent may be easier with D&O insurance, as well. Knowledgeable and experienced individuals often seek positions in companies that offer robust protection against personal risks.

D&O insurance also contributes to your company’s long-term success. Legal battles can be costly, and having insurance coverage helps mitigate these expenses. This protection ensures that your business can continue to operate smoothly, even in the face of legal challenges.

Securing D&O insurance demonstrates your business’s commitment to safeguarding the leadership team and maintaining the organization’s stability throughout various challenges.
